RYOBI RAG950-125 Information
The Ryobi RAG950-125 is a 950-watt angle grinder that is perfect for a variety of tasks, including cutting, grinding, and polishing. It has a powerful motor that provides smooth, consistent performance, and a 125mm disc provides a large working area. The grinder also features a number of safety features, including a kickback brake, a spindle lock, and a dust shroud.
Specifications
- Power: 950 watts
- Disc size: 125mm
- Speed: Up to 12,000 RPM
- Kickback brake: Yes
- Spindle lock: Yes
- Dust shroud: Yes
- Weight: 2.5kg
